Main content

Electronic Christmas cards on Tomorrow's World in 1982

Peter Macann looks at the bleeping musical cards of the future in this clip from the classic 麻豆官网首页入口 show.

Release date:

Duration:

56 seconds

This clip is from

Featured in...

More clips from 麻豆官网首页入口 Arts